Carlson
Carlson Labs Chelated Magnesium, 180 Tablets
£48.38Unit price /UnavailableLow stock (5 units)Carlson
Carlson Labs Key-E Vitamin E Suppositories, 24 Inserts
£27.61Unit price /UnavailableLow stock (3 units)Carlson
Carlson Labs Vitamin K2 - 5mg - 60 Capsules
£32.17Unit price /UnavailableLow stock (5 units)